USING YOUR ICE MAKER
You must read all instructions carefully before using this appliance.
Unpack the appliance, then check and make sure that all the accessories including ice basket and
ice scoop etc. are complete. Please contact with the client service department if some accessories
are missed.
Please ensure the ice maker is level and on a stable table or platform to avoid malfunction.
The incline angle of the ice maker cabinet should not exceed 45°during transportation or use
.
**IMPORTANT** Do not turn the Ice Maker upside down.
Doing so could cause the compressor or refrigerating system to operate incorrectly. Please allow
time for the fluids in the compressor to settle after the ice maker is moved or transported. Before
using the ice maker for the first time, please wait for 2 hours after the unit has been leveled and
positioned in the proper place.
The appliance must be placed on a dry and level surface with enough ventilation, far from heat
sources such as ovens, heaters and corrosive gases. Leave an about 8-inch clearance on all sides
of the ice maker for proper ventilation.
Do not fill the water reservoir with hot water. This may damage the ice maker. It is best to fill the
water reservoir with water of room temperature or lower.
